Canadian household balance sheets remained resilient in Q4/25
Canadian household net worth grew 1.3% to $18.6 trillion in Q4, driven by financial asset gains despite a 2.2% decline in home prices. The debt-servicing ratio decreased slightly to 14.57%, aided by income growth and lower interest rates, though mortgage pressures remain elevated. B.C. Housing Eases Before Expected Rebound
A provincial forecast expects B.C. residential sales to ↓~2% in 2026, with avg. prices ↓~1%, from ~$953K to ~$940K amid uncertainty for buyers. Elevated active listings and new housing supply are giving buyers more options, while softer demand is expected to keep prices under pressure.
